Ordinals
beta
Address 3PxdRDVpkMPpA1AkRfXZ2wnadBcbyTh3vq
sat balance
14074000
outputs
9dfcb369c46f5a273e413c25d4ab68acf018af270435b4cb9a7918eedcbcfe62:3
b7f212fe981d5d6170771c780d983257653e6b830493233ccc4b2ad8969e94f3:1